The chief goal of the Congress of Vienna was to create a balance of power in Europe. After the Napoleonic Wars, European powers sought to establish stability and prevent any one country from becoming too dominant. The Congress of Vienna aimed to redraw the map of Europe and establish a system of alliances to maintain peace and prevent future conflicts.
